Getting to The Green Room
The Green Room is conveniently located at 12-13 Bridge Rd, Stockton-on-Tees, TS18 1AT, making it easily accessible for both local and out-of-town attendees. For those travelling by car, Stockton-on-Tees is well-served by major road networks, including the A19 and A66. While The Green Room itself doesn’t have dedicated parking, several public car parks are available within a short walking distance. The Wellington Square car park and Castlegate Shopping Centre car park are both nearby options, though it’s advisable to check their opening hours and tariffs in advance, especially for a late-night Halloween event.
Public transport offers a stress-free alternative. Stockton-on-Tees train station is less than a 15-minute walk from the venue, providing connections to Middlesbrough, Darlington, and beyond. Numerous bus routes also serve Stockton High Street, which is just a few minutes’ stroll from The Green Room. For those planning on enjoying the full Halloween experience, local taxi services are readily available, and ride-sharing apps operate in the area, offering a convenient way to get home safely after the Spooktacular.
